A new multi-brand clothing retailer opened in The Potteries Centre, Hanley, this week. 

Located in the newly refurbished unit that was once Scotts, Flannels offers a range of designer clothing, accessories, footwear and beauty collections for men, women and children. 

Scotts and Tessuti closed in July this year to make way for the new shop. Read more here.

This is Flannels first Stoke-on-Trent store, other branches are in Manchester, Wolverhampton and Derby. 

Scotts and Tessuti closed earlier this year to make way for the new store (Nub News).

Amy Whittaker, Centre Manager at The Potteries Centre, said: "We are thrilled to announce that Flannels is now open in The Potteries Centre. 

"This new opening will bring something completely different to the centre, with brands that cannot be found in and around Stoke. 

The Potteries Centre is open 9am-6pm Monday-Saturday and 10.30am-4.30pm on Sundays.
